Business Development Manager -Land Freight

Dubai, United Arab Emirates

We are seeking an experienced and motivated Business Development Manager (BDM) with a strong portfolio in land freight (local UAE and cross-border GCC operations). The role involves generating new clients, building long-term business relationships, and developing land freight services. The ideal candidate must have in-depth knowledge of UAE logistics processes, customs regulations, and cross-border procedures.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Client Acquisition & Growth
  • Generate new clients for land freight services (FTL, LTL, and cross-border).
  • Develop and maintain a portfolio of strong client relationships across industries.
  • Identify and pursue new business opportunities to expand the company’s market share in UAE and GCC.
  • Business Development & Sales
  • Achieve sales targets and revenue goals through effective business development strategies.
  • Conduct client meetings, presentations, and negotiations to secure contracts.
  • Prepare proposals, quotations, and service agreements in line with company policies.
  • Market & Process Knowledge
  • Stay updated on UAE customs clearance processes, RTA regulations, free zone operations, and GCC cross-border procedures.
  • Monitor competitor activities, market trends, and pricing strategies to stay competitive.
  • Recommend and implement improvements in service offerings to meet market demand.
  • Relationship Management
  • Build long-term partnerships with clients by providing excellent service and support.
  • Liaise with operations and customer service teams to ensure smooth execution of shipments.
  • Address client concerns, resolve issues, and ensure customer satisfaction.
  • Reporting & Strategy
  • Submit regular sales reports, forecasts, and pipeline updates to management.
  • Contribute to business development strategies for growth in the UAE and GCC land freight market.
  • Maintain accurate CRM records for clients and leads.

Requirements:

  • Education:
  • Bachelor’s degree in Business, Logistics, Supply Chain, or a related field.
  • Experience:
  • Minimum 4–6 years of proven experience in land freight business development within the UAE and GCC.
  • Strong client portfolio with existing connections in industries that rely on land transport.
  • Deep knowledge of UAE logistics processes, customs clearance, cross-border documentation, and transport regulations.
  • Skills:
  • Excellent sales, negotiation, and closing skills.
  • Strong networking ability with established industry contacts.
  • Good understanding of FTL, LTL, project cargo, and fleet management.
  • Strong communication and presentation skills in English (Arabic is an advantage).
  • Ability to work independently with result-oriented mindset.
  • UAE driving license is mandatory.

Key Performance Indicators (KPIs):

  • Number of new clients generated per quarter
  • Revenue growth from land freight services
  • Client retention and satisfaction rate
  • Market share growth in UAE & GCC land freight
  • Achievement of monthly/quarterly sales targets
